Patrick Avenell joins the logistics and transportation sector

Patrick Avenell has been welcomed as Communications Manager at National Intermodal. He has previously worked in communications roles at APA Group, Centennial and LJ Hooker.

Ruder Finn Asia appoints Chief AI Officer, rolls out AI advisory

Ruder Finn Asia has appointed Chung Kai (CK) Lim to Vice President, Chief AI Officer, AI Product & Strategy, Asia and Greater China. CK joins Ruder Finn Asia from Dell Technologies, where he served as Asia Pacific and Japan Lead, Digital Demand Generation, overseeing AI and machine learning-powered demand generation.

Over the past decade, he has held senior regional marketing roles at Dell Technologies, Cognizant and Edelman, leading digital transformation, demand generation and marketing innovation across Asia Pacific, Japan, the Middle East, and Southeast Asia. His experience spans GenAI deployment, marketing technology transformation, full-funnel digital campaigns and sales enablement across more than ten markets.

In his new role, CK is tasked with leading the acceleration of digital transformation and the adoption of emerging technologies across Ruder Finn's 30 Asia-Pacific offices and team of more than 800 consultants. He will focus on advancing internal AI enablement, driving functional transformation across the business, and shaping the consultancy's client-facing AI product roadmap.

"Communications consultancies are uniquely placed to lead in the answer engine era because we already create the press releases, earned media, executive bylines and third-party content that AI models trust and cite," said Chung Kai (CK) Lim. "My focus is twofold. Internally, we are making AI the default operating layer across every workflow. Externally, we are giving clients the visibility, control and citation share they need to protect and grow their brands."

Furthermore, the team has also launched its AI Visibility & Generative Engine Optimization (GEO) Advisory developed under CK’s leadership. The advisory, powered by a combination of industry AI platforms and the consultancy’s proprietary GEO methodology, aims to help brands improve how they are understood, represented, and cited across generative AI platforms, including ChatGPT, Perplexity, Gemini, Microsoft Copilot, and Google AI Overviews.

"Communications has entered a new era where influence is measured not only by what people read, but by what AI understands, cites and recommends," said Elan Shou, Global Chief Growth Officer and Managing Director, Asia and Greater China at Ruder Finn. "AI visibility is not a standalone discipline, it’s an evolution of strategic communications. The same trusted content that shapes reputation through media, thought leadership and executive visibility now shapes how AI platforms understand and recommend brands. By combining our communications expertise with AI-powered insights and optimization, we offer clients an end-to-end approach that strengthens AI visibility, protects reputation and drives business outcomes."

CPRA reveals the 2026 Golden Target Awards shortlist

Communication and Public Relations Australia (CPRA) has announced the official shortlist for the 2026 Golden Target Awards, which marks their 50th year. The shortlist spans boutique independent agencies, in-house teams, emerging talent, and senior leaders.

Ogilvy leads with eight shortlisted entries, followed by In The Media PR with seven, while We Are Different and BBS Communications Group each secured six. The Agency of the Year - Small / Boutique category is contested by 10 agencies.

In the Individual Awards, Ella Pavichievac is the sole Student of the Year finalist, while six professionals are shortlisted for Leader of the Year - Agency. Five leaders are shortlisted in the Leader of the Year - NFP category, representing Brisbane Catholic Education, Advocacy Australia, SSI, Aruma Disability Services, and Orange Sky Australia.

"Fifty years of the Golden Target Awards is a remarkable milestone and this year's shortlist is a worthy way to mark it," said CPRA CEO Louise Harland-Cox.

"The calibre and range of entries reflect a profession that continues to raise the bar, and we look forward to celebrating these outstanding communicators at the National Awards Night in September."

Winners will be announced at the National Awards Night on Thursday, 17 September at the Sheraton Grand Sydney, Hyde Park.

bSIDE adds to its leadership team

Branding, marketing, and communications agency, bSIDE, has announced the appointment of Jasmine Choo as Partner and Head of Experiential, with immediate effect.

With more than 18 years of in-house and agency experience across communications, events, and experiential marketing for luxury and lifestyle brands, Jasmin will spearhead the growth of bSIDE’s experiential offering as part of the agency’s leadership team.

Jasmine was previously at Access Communications, where she helmed the Culture & Lifestyle portfolio while concurrently serving as Head of Events & Experiences. During her tenure, she worked on campaigns for clients including Chivas Regal, Leica, Onitsuka Tiger, Royal Salute, and Samsonite. Her earlier career includes luxury event management at Directions Group.

“I'm incredibly excited to be joining bSIDE at this stage of the agency’s growth,” said Jasmine.

“In my conversations with Charissa and the team, it was refreshing to have my perspectives challenged. They constantly have a unique point of view and a collective ability to approach briefs pointedly yet creatively. This is a massive strength in a saturated market, and is aligned with my own instincts. I'm looking forward to bringing that same relentlessness to how we design experiences that surprise and delight.”

Founder & Managing Partner of bSIDE, Charissa Guan, added: “Jasmine has spent almost two decades creating and building memorable events and experiences for some of the most demanding brands in the region. But more than that, her tenacity and grace under pressure is what our agency wants of everyone on the team - especially our leaders. Having her as Partner will allow us to go deeper into work that not simply creates fame for brands, but allows them to build community.”
